## Stable sort ordering in Reportsmith

This PR makes the Reportsmith column sorter stable across grouped exports. Previously, rows with equal keys could reorder between runs because the comparator fell back on pointer identity, which made the Delmare regression snapshots flaky. The fix switches to a merge-based sort with an explicit tiebreak on row ingest order. Benchmarks on the Wexton dataset show a small cost, offset by tuned chunk thresholds. The thresholds and related constants are listed below.

constants for yaduf-fahag:
BUDGETS = {
    "kelix": 528,
    "briwyn": 734,
}

Finance Review Summary — Warranty Costs

Quick heads-up as you settle in: warranty spend on the Meridex V2 pump line ran about 40% over plan this quarter. Root cause looks like a faulty seal batch from our Draventon plant, and field replacements in the Kellsworth region have been pricier than modelled. Provisions have been topped up, but margins on the whole Meridex family are now under review. We've captured the fallout in next quarter's forecast already. The confidential note on our forward business plans follows directly below.

board note of hawep-tahag: The steering committee signed off on a budget of $426.4 million for Project Raliel.

## Retrying Failed Exports

When a Fernhollow export shows FAILED in the support console, retry once via the Requeue button. If it fails again, trigger a manual run through the Ossidge export API instead of escalating. The manual endpoint requires authentication, so include the key below in your request header.

app token of fajop-fahif = qvz4-AnML

Rowhouse renders interactive seat maps for the Aldermere Playhouse booking site. We run three environments: dev, staging, and production. Dev rebuilds on every merge and uses synthetic seating charts. Staging mirrors production data nightly and is where box-office staff preview layout changes. Production sits behind the Gatewick CDN with aggressive tile caching, so seat-map edits can take up to ten minutes to appear. New team members should start in dev. Each environment is defined by the values listed below.

settings of fahag-haduf:
[ulaox]
port = 8443
region = south-2
host = ulaox.lumiccorp.internal
timeout_ms = 500
retries = 8